千锋教育-做有情怀、有良心、有品质的职业教育机构

人工智能如何应对网络安全威胁?

来源:千锋教育
发布时间:2023-12-26 10:23:14
分享

千锋教育品牌logo

人工智能如何应对网络安全威胁?

随着网络攻击技术不断升级,传统的网络安全防护措施已经不再足够应对各种复杂的威胁。而人工智能作为一种新兴的技术手段,逐渐被广泛应用于网络安全领域,为保障网络安全提供了新的解决方案。本文将介绍人工智能在网络安全中的应用及其技术实现方式。

一、人工智能在网络安全中的应用

在网络安全领域,人工智能主要应用于两个方面:攻击检测和安全防御。

1. 攻击检测

攻击检测是指通过对网络数据流量进行分析,识别出异常流量并进行告警。传统的攻击检测方法主要是基于规则和签名,但这种方法对未知的攻击很难进行有效检测。而人工智能技术则能够从海量的数据中发现模式和规律,并自动更新模型以识别未知攻击。通常采用的算法有神经网络、支持向量机、决策树等。

2. 安全防御

安全防御是指通过对攻击进行实时跟踪和响应,进行安全防御和控制。人工智能技术可应用于安全防御的各个环节,例如:入侵检测、漏洞扫描、网络流量分析、反垃圾邮件等。

二、人工智能在网络安全中的技术实现方式

1. 机器学习

机器学习是人工智能技术中的一个重要方向,其主要目标是通过数据来训练模型,从而实现对未知攻击的识别。具体方法主要包括有监督学习、无监督学习、半监督学习以及强化学习等。

2. 深度学习

深度学习是机器学习的一种分支技术,其主要通过构建多层的神经网络,实现对大量数据的高效处理和模式识别。深度学习主要包括卷积神经网络、循环神经网络、自编码器等。

3. 自然语言处理

自然语言处理是人工智能技术中的一个重要应用领域,其主要目的是实现计算机对自然语言的理解和处理。自然语言处理在网络安全领域的应用主要包括情感分析、文本分类、威胁情报分析等。

4. 算法优化

算法优化主要目标是优化算法的复杂度和精度,以实现对数据的更快速、更准确的处理和分析。算法优化在网络安全领域的应用主要包括流量分类、用户行为分析等。

三、总结

人工智能技术的应用为网络安全领域提供了新的解决方案,并取得了显著的成效。然而,人工智能技术在网络安全中的应用也面临着一些挑战,例如误报率、漏报率、算法可解释性等问题。因此,在实际应用中需要根据具体情况进行合理应用,并不断进行完善和优化,以提高网络安全的防护能力。

声明:本站部分稿件版权来源于网络,如有侵犯版权,请及时联系我们。

相关推荐

  • Linux下的网络安全防范策略 Linux下的网络安全防范策略随着互联网的快速发展,网络安全已经成为当今最重要的话题之一。Linux作为一种常用的服务器操作系统,在保证系统运行稳定的同时,也需要加强网络安全的防护措施。本文将介绍一些
  • 您从未见过的神奇Linux技巧 您从未见过的神奇Linux技巧Linux 操作系统广泛应用于服务器和嵌入式设备等领域,如何提高 Linux 系统的性能和稳定性是每一个 Linux 系统管理员都面临的问题。本文将介绍一些神奇的 Lin
  • 在AWS上部署和管理虚拟机实例 在AWS上部署和管理虚拟机实例随着云计算的普及,越来越多的企业选择将其应用程序和服务迁移至云端。AWS是目前业内最受欢迎的云计算平台之一。在AWS上部署和管理虚拟机实例,可以帮助企业实现更高的可靠性和
  • Linux内核调优的技巧和窍门 Linux内核调优的技巧和窍门在处理高负载场景下,优化Linux内核是必须要做的一件事情。Linux内核是一个高度可配置的操作系统内核,可以根据实际需求进行调整和配置。本文将介绍一些常用的Linux内
  • Linux系统中的磁盘管理技巧 Linux系统中的磁盘管理技巧磁盘是计算机存储数据的一个重要部分,对于Linux系统管理员来说,磁盘管理是日常工作中必须熟练掌握的技能之一。本文将分享一些Linux系统中的磁盘管理技巧,并提供详细的技
  • 云计算中的微服务架构设计及实践 云计算中的微服务架构设计及实践随着云计算的普及和微服务架构的兴起,越来越多的企业开始将自己的应用迁移到云平台,并采用微服务架构进行重构。但是,微服务架构的设计和实践并不是一件简单的事情。本文将介绍云计